Book Description Finally -- a practical guide that explains the numerous RF engineering concepts and technical terms and shows you the reader how they link together into a system design or specific application. Dozens of practical examples and case studies help turn theory into ready-to-implement knowledge. Critical issues such as link budgets, modulation, antennas, filters, receivers, transmitters, communication sites, system design, and technology- specific design guidelines are expertly detailed. By providing the framework for putting together a network design and detailing the real-world factors that need to be considered, this book gives engineers the tools they need to succeed in the rapidly emerging wireless work environment. |
